U+FB62 "ﭢ" Arabic Letter Teheh Isolated Form is a presentation form variant of the Arabic letter "teheh" used in specific scripts like Urdu and Sindhi. It represents the isolated form of the character, appearing when it stands alone in a word, and is graphically distinct from initial, medial, or final forms. This character is part of the Arabic Presentation Forms-A block, which exists primarily for compatibility with older text processing systems that require precomposed glyphs for correct shaping.
